Ingredients
Teriyaki Chicken
- Boneless skinless chicken thighs (or breasts)
- Soy sauce
- Brown sugar
- Honey
- Garlic, minced
- Fresh ginger, grated
- Rice vinegar
- Sesame oil
- Cornstarch
- Water

Rice & Toppings
- Jasmine or white rice, cooked
- Green onions, sliced
- Sesame seeds
- Steamed broccoli or snap peas (optional)
Instructions
- Make the Teriyaki Sauce
In a bowl, whisk together soy sauce, brown sugar, honey, garlic, ginger, rice vinegar, sesame oil, cornstarch, and water until smooth. - Cook the Chicken
Heat a skillet over medium-high heat. Add a small amount of oil and cook chicken until browned and cooked through. Remove chicken from pan and set aside. - Simmer the Sauce
Pour teriyaki sauce into the skillet and simmer until thickened and glossy. - Glaze the Chicken
Return chicken to the pan and toss until fully coated in the sauce. - Assemble the Bowls
Divide rice into bowls, top with teriyaki chicken, and spoon extra sauce over the top. - Garnish and Serve
Finish with green onions, sesame seeds, and optional vegetables.

Pro Tips for Perfect Teriyaki Chicken
- Chicken thighs stay juicier, but breasts work well too.
- Don’t overcrowd the pan for proper browning.
- Simmer gently to thicken sauce without burning sugar.
- Double the sauce if you like extra drizzle.
Easy Variations
- Spicy Teriyaki: Add sriracha or chili paste.
- Pineapple Teriyaki: Stir in pineapple chunks.
- Low-Carb Bowl: Serve over cauliflower rice.
- Veggie-Loaded: Add carrots, bell peppers, or edamame.
Meal Prep & Storage
Teriyaki chicken bowls are excellent for meal prep. Store rice and chicken separately in airtight containers for up to 4 days. Reheat gently and add a splash of water to loosen the sauce if needed.
